Location

Pound Orchard Bed and Breakfast is located in the charming village of East Meon, Petersfield in the heart of Hampshire. The area is known for its picturesque countryside, quaint towns, and rich history. Guests can expect to find a range of businesses in the area, including local shops, pubs, and restaurants. The bed and breakfast is conveniently located near public transportation options, with the closest options being the Petersfield railway station (5.3 miles), the Winchester railway station (13.9 miles), and the Southampton airport (17.3 miles).
